President Donald Trump has publicly backed Federal Reserve Chair Kevin Warsh, whom he appointed to succeed Jerome Powell earlier this year. Trump has repeatedly called for substantial interest-rate cuts, arguing that borrowing costs should be significantly lower.
Under Warsh, however, the Federal Reserve has so far kept its benchmark interest rate unchanged at 3.50–3.75%. Following the Fed’s latest meeting, Warsh indicated that persistent inflation remained a concern and that future policy decisions would continue to depend on economic data. Several policymakers favored tighter monetary policy.
Despite the continuing disagreement over interest rates, Trump defended Warsh as a “brilliant guy,” while directing his criticism toward other members of the Federal Reserve’s policymaking board.
